Dental practice valuation involves determining the worth of a dentist’s business so it can be packaged and offered for sale at a price that reflects a fair market value and attracts buyers.

How to Value a Dental Practice

The process begins with a dental practice appraisal, whereby the selling dentist (in this case, our client) and PPS work together to arrive at the asking price. Dental practice valuations are based on a wide variety of detailed information that must be reviewed and analyzed.

Understanding how to value a dental practice begins with an understanding of components such as:

  • Patient mix
  • Patient flows
  • Payer mix
  • In Network or Out-of-Network
  • Provider relationship with Delta, specifically Premier or PPO
  • Service mix (including hygiene)
  • Staffing strengths/weaknesses
  • Office design
  • The nature of the delivery systems
  • Nature of the technology employed
  • The total capital investment in the practice
  • Overall curb appeal of practice
  • The current management systems
  • Accounts receivable management
  • Cash flows
  • Real profits
  • Overhead management
  • Areas where performance can be improved
  • The community where the practice is located and the larger neighborhood
  • The anticipated buyer interest in the practice
  • Similar practices which have sold in the recent past
  • Any relevant conditions in the marketplace which could have an impact upon the sale
  • Prevailing cost of capital to purchase a practice
  • Current economic conditions and prevailing consumer attitudes

Based on our approach of how to value a dental practice, our clients generally enjoy a completed sale within 90-to-150 days. Without such information, it can take a lot longer to sell a practice. Why? Over time, a “For Sale” practice runs the risk of being stigmatized as ‘stale.’ This leads to offers less than the asking price. In addition, such a practice runs the risk of having its “For Sale” status becoming public information, which then creates other issues for the owner.
